Transaction 16c62d9e68d971afc421202943c5a39395a92b71b51d7910443dd5b72252c4dc

1 Input
2 Outputs
  • 16c62d9e68d971afc421202943c5a39395a92b71b51d7910443dd5b72252c4dc:0
  • value  57900000
    address  1DHgR4dVC3uZh5ouDWzyqeuQpEYQEmon81
  • 16c62d9e68d971afc421202943c5a39395a92b71b51d7910443dd5b72252c4dc:1
  • value  427522353
    address  3DX1RqtL6FgPCemvQvs9qfCtt5G55AoCqo